I reread my post and apparently it can be taken a number of different ways. I will explain further.
I have grand-kids and take alot of pictures of them. I email alot of them around the country to Aunts and Uncles and other relatives.
Another thing I do is try to restore old photos. Get rid of tears and smudges, etc.
Well, word got around the neighborhood and the next thing I know, people want pictures taken of their children, whole family photos and many old family photos restored. I print them out for them and they are happy with the result.
I've made some money doing that and my only expense has been glossy or matte photo paper and extra ink for the printer.
I hope this explains it better as I didn't mean anything other then to give you an idea of different ways to make some extra money with your pc.
